The Glacer Classic 382 is a 38.39ft masthead sloop designed by Horst E. Glacer and built in steel by many builders since 1980.
It accomodates 6 people in 2 cabins plus salon.
The Glacer Classic 382 is a heavy sailboat which is under powered. It is reasonably stable / stiff and has an excellent righting capability if capsized. It is best suited as a heavy bluewater cruising boat. The fuel capacity is good. There is a good water supply range.
